May 06 was a Tuesday and we arrived early. One of the most populated events I’ve been to in Tampa, the crowd was awesome, making the experience much more enjoyable than past events.

The visuals were so cool, these tall, thin tube lights that went with the music revealing live video of the individual band members in juxtaposed angles as they played their music to perfection. Song after song, every note and lyric rang through the amphiteatre as if we were listening to a new cd. No faults or imperfections. It was an amazing show. I will definitely see them again!
